Caledonian Glamping at Westward
Unique sturdy, self-built timber framed mini cabins with en-suite facilites.
Located in the small rural village of Cannich, in the Scottish Highlands at the gateway to the spectacular national Nature Reserve of Glen Affric.
A perfect self-catering glamping base from which to explore the surrounding Glens.
Accommodation types
- Caledonian Glamping — As an alternative to bed and breakfast, Alistair has designed and built unique timber-framed eco microlodges for a self-catering /glamping option.
Constructed from sustainable, local timber which has been milled onsite with our own sawmill, the microlodges are small, sturdy cabins set within a wild meadow next to our house.
They are very comfortable and can accommodate up to 3 people. As they have their own heating and are well insulated we can let them out year round. Parking is available next to each microlodge.
Each microlodge contains:
2 single beds with proper mattresses
A fold down sofa bed
A mini kitchen with hob, microwave, fridge + sink
en-suite shower/toilet facilities
heating
Towels and bedding.
